Multi-Configurable Toy Race Track
A system and method is provided for a toy race track. Preferred embodiments of the present invention operate in conjunction with a vehicle affixed to a track, wherein the track is supported in relation to at least one fixed surface via a plurality of support structures. In one embodiment, the track comprises a plurality of flexible sections, allowing a user to construct a track resembling a rollercoaster, having steep curves, upside-down portions, etc. In one embodiment, the vehicle includes a plurality rollers that can be used to both affix the vehicle to the track and propel the vehicle along the track. By affixing the vehicle to the track, the vehicle is prevented from leaving the track during extreme situations (e.g., steep curves, upside-down portions, etc.).
Wall mounted toy track set
Elevator-type systems for a toy vehicle and toy vehicle track sets are disclosed. The elevator-type system may include a carriage configured to receive a toy vehicle, the carriage is configured to move between a first position and a second position. The elevator-type system may additionally include a tension rope having a first end and a second end, the first end is attached to the carriage. The elevator-type system may further include a counterweight attached to the second end. The weight of the counterweight may be greater than the weight of the carriage to bias the carriage toward the first position. The weight of the counterweight may be less than the weight of both the carriage and a toy vehicle received in the carriage to allow the carriage to move toward the second position when the toy vehicle is received in the carriage.

CHILDREN'S TOY PLAYSET
A children's toy playset generally comprising a series of interlocking track pieces coupled to form a modular track structure and one or more ancillary toy components configured for play interaction with the track structure. The track pieces can include various interactive play elements. The ancillary toy components can include a mesh portion and a non-mesh portion.
PLAY MAT WITH INTEGRATED LIGHTS
A play mat formed of two layers having interactive features such as blinking lights. The play mat contains electrical components and light sources that housed between the two layers. Light bulbs or LEDs are aligned with apertures in the upper layer to project light during play.
Gaming apparatus for spinning top toy game
The present disclosure provides an apparatus for spinning top toy games. The apparatus includes a playing path for playing the spinning top toy game. The playing path is either a virtual playing path customized using one or more augmented reality (AR) elements rendered by an application of a user device or a physical playing path configured on a gaming board or a suitable surface using at least one pre-prepared section. A spinning top used a gaming component for playing the spinning top toy game and configured to achieve a rotational motion around a central axis thereof. A blower device configured to drive air through an air outlet port from an air inlet port. A user operates the blower device for driving air to the spinning top thereby resulting in a rotational of the spinning top and manoeuvres the spinning top along the playing path.
Tubular Transport System With Motorized Vehicle
A tubular transport system with a motorized vehicle includes a) an at least partially transparent hollow tube being semi-flexible so as to bend to a predetermined minimum radius and no further; b) a motorized vehicle within tube; c) a motor within or connected to the vehicle for movement by traction; d) a power source for the motor; e) a traction mechanism for assisting in movement of said motor vehicle. The vehicle may be themed, and may be singular, plural articulated and/or plural separate vehicles.
Toy Track
A toy track of the invention includes a base member, a track member having a track surface portion where a toy vehicle can travel and biased into a deployed state where the track surface portion slopes down to a front relative to the base member, a lid member connected to the base member to be opened and closed and having a locked portion, and a locking member having a releasing projection disposed on the track surface portion of the track member in a stowed state and a locking portion for locking the locked portion to hold the lid member in a closed state. The lid member biases the track member into the stowed state when in the closed state, and the locking member releases locking of the locking portion on the locked portion when the releasing projection is pressed by the toy vehicle entering the track surface portion.

RADIO CONTROLLED CAR OBSTACLE COURSE ASSEMBLY AND KIT
A kit for constructing an obstacle course for a remote controlled (RC) vehicle, including a plurality of obstacles selected from the group including a starting line, at least one cone, at least one ramp, at least one rumble stick, at least one freestyle log, at least one tunnel, at least one finish line, at least one balance beam, at least one crawl pit, at least one dune, at least one hill, at least one trampoline, at least one flight of stairs, at least one gate, and at least one oscillating obstacle. The kit may also include suggested obstacle layouts in the form of maps or diagrams.
